#e188b3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e188b3 is composed of 88.2% red, 53.3%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.6% magenta, 20.4%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 331 degrees, a saturation of 59.7% and a lightness of 70.8%. #e188b3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c31167.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#e188b3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e188b3 has RGB values of R:225, G:136, B:179 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.2,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14780595.

Shades and Tints of #e188b3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060204 is the darkest color, while #fdf6f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e188b3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b9b0b4 is the less saturated color, while #fe6bb2 is the most saturated one.
